2.0 out of 5 stars a little too much for my 8 yr. old son, December 25, 2008
This review is from: Would You Rather...?: Gross Out: Over 300 Crazy Questions plus extra pages to make up your own! (Paperback)
This is indeed a book that makes you ponder the absurd but after a few questions about snot, manure and bugs it cannot keep my son's attention. Maybe he is at an age where it isn't that funny and seems to be just stupid. The question regarding having your classes take place in a slaughter house vs. something about cleaning the school dishes with your tongue just didn't do a thing for any of us. Maybe we are the goons and it really is funny-I don't know?? It would make a great gift for a drunken 18 yr. old and his pals. Some parts are comical but maybe my kid is too smart and too serious to really take on the questions. YOU decide...
